I am sad to notice that many of us make simple commitments without thinking to follow-up.  Especially when telling to somebody that you will call or email on a specific date/time.  We take this very easy an we consider that it is only a call or an email, it is not that we break a contract or a financial arrangement!

In my book, when you promise to somebody that you will call or email him/her, you should mean it.  It is a matter of consistency with yourself, it is a primary sign of respect to your own image and personal brand values.  It should be what you take a stand for.  I deeply believe that we should better say no and stick to it, instead of saying yes, but not meaning it.

I made a promise to myself today.  No matter how busy I am, no matter how tired I could be, if I committed to somebody to do something for that person I will stick to the promise.  It might happen that due to extraordinary circumstances I cannot respect the commitment; in this particularly instance, I will renegotiate the deadline with the person aiming to accommodate everybody’s position and need and wants.  What I will do not is to say that I will do something and then simply ignore my word!
